Who is Satoshi Nakamoto?
Satoshi Nakamoto is the pseudonymous person (or group) who invented Bitcoin.
First appeared online in 2008 with the Bitcoin whitepaper.
Was active in Bitcoin development until 2010, then mysteriously disappeared.
The Mysterious Birthday:
When Satoshi created their profile on the P2P Foundation forum, they listed their birthday as:
> April 5, 1975.
Why that date might be symbolic:
April 5, 1933: U.S. President Franklin D. Roosevelt signed Executive Order 6102, making it illegal for Americans to own gold.
Bitcoin, being "digital gold," could be a rebellion against government control.
1975: In the U.S., private ownership of gold became legal again.
It may symbolize freedom of money — exactly what Bitcoin represents.

Theories about who Satoshi might be:
Hal Finney (early Bitcoin developer)
Nick Szabo (inventor of smart contracts)
Dorian Nakamoto (a man once wrongly claimed to be Satoshi)
A group of cypherpunks rather than a single individual
